The Importance of Trial Runs

Every bride should schedule a trial run with their potential makeup artist to guarantee a flawless, personalized look that aligns with their vision and complements their skin tone. This critical step allows the artist to understand the bride's preferences, skin type, and facial structure, ensuring a tailored approach.

A trial run also enables the bride to assess the makeup artist's communication skills, attention to detail, and ability to create a look that lasts. It is crucial to evaluate the makeup longevity, as a good artist will make sure that the makeup stays fresh throughout the wedding day.

Effective artist communication is key to achieving the desired look, so pay attention to how well they listen and respond to your needs and concerns.

Additional Services to Consider

Beyond the initial makeup application, many artists offer additional services that can elevate the overall wedding experience and provide an extra layer of convenience for the bride.

These services can be a game-changer on the big day, guaranteeing the bride looks and feels her best from start to finish.

Consider the following:

  1. Touch-up options: Schedule pre-reception makeup touch-ups to secure a flawless look for posed photos.

  2. Nighttime adjustments: Book an artist who offers nighttime adjustments to enhance the bride's features for the evening festivities.

  3. Post-ceremony quick fixes: Opt for an artist who provides post-ceremony quick fixes to address any makeup mishaps or smudges that may occur during the ceremony.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Far in Advance Should I Book My Wedding Makeup Artist?

When planning your wedding, timing is essential; book your makeup artist 6-12 months in advance to guarantee availability, allowing for a stress-free trial and securing a skilled professional to perfect your wedding day look.

What Is the Average Cost of Hiring a Professional Makeup Artist?

"On average, a professional makeup artist's services can cost anywhere from $500 to $2,500, depending on factors such as budget considerations, artist availability, and the level of expertise required for your desired wedding look."

Can I Request a Specific Makeup Style or Trend?

When inquiring about a specific makeup style or trend, confirm the artist's availability and discuss your vision during the trial application, allowing for personalized makeup looks that cater to your unique preferences and wedding aesthetic.

How Long Does a Typical Wedding Makeup Application Take?

On average, a wedding makeup application takes 45-60 minutes, considering makeup removal, time management, and a thorough consultation. After the makeup trial, your artist should provide a touch-up kit for quick adjustments, ensuring a flawless look throughout the celebration.

Do Makeup Artists Offer Services for the Entire Bridal Party?

Many makeup artists offer bespoke bridal party packages, including individualized makeup trials, to guarantee a cohesive and stunning look for the entire wedding party, often with discounted rates for larger groups.
